Different loads. Different checks.

A lighting circuit and an inverter-driven appliance do not present the same selection questions. Use the equipment instructions alongside the circuit design.

Lighting & socket outlets
Check design load, conductor protection, switching inrush and the required residual-current protection.
Kitchens, water heating & outdoor circuits
Confirm dedicated-circuit needs, installation conditions, isolation and the applicable electric-shock protection measures.
Air conditioning & heat pumps
Check inverter characteristics and the equipment manufacturer’s specified RCD type. Do not select from appliance power alone.
EV charging, rooftop PV & storage
Confirm the equipment’s DC residual-current detection and protection requirements. Type B or EV-specific devices are candidates only where the system requires them; AC-side protection does not specify a PV or battery DC circuit.

Market & documents
Destination country, project standard and required certificates or reports.
Supply & installation
Voltage, frequency, phases, earthing system and available short-circuit current.
Circuits & protection
Load schedule, conductor and installation details, RCD type, sensitivity and upstream protection.
Configurazione del dispositivo
Series, current, poles, trip curve, short-circuit rating and neutral-switching requirements.
